Analysis of Breathless

Ron VanHooser 1956 (Franklin County, MO)



When I feel you near, when you touch me softly,
I am breathless, pulled into a gentle, sensual dream.

When your voice tenderly echoes through my mind,
I feel you whispering deep things to my longing soul.

When I recall the joy in your eyes as we kiss,
I fall into that alluring warmth of your magic cravings.

When I sense your love filling my darkest void,
the pain eases from my heart and peace returns.

When I drift in the fantasy where your open arms await,
I enter an ecstatic realm, beyond imagination’s bounds.

When your satin fingertips caress my aroused body,
I’m enthralled inside rapture; mere words cannot express.

When our beings become one, immersed in passion’s hold,
I fly to the heavens of joy, reaching the pinnacle of bliss.

Whenever your soft image, impresses my soul’s vision,
I can’t describe the love that floods my heart.  

I am breathless.
